Price Overview in Pakistan
Here’s a general market range:
- 1 Ton inverter AC → PKR 100,000 to 150,000+
- 1.5 Ton inverter AC → PKR 130,000 to 250,000+
- 2 Ton inverter AC → PKR 200,000 to 350,000+
- Floor standing AC → PKR 300,000 to 650,000+
Prices vary by brand and features, but overall ranges are similar.
Choosing the Right Size (Don’t Ignore This)
Even the best brand won’t work if the size is wrong.
- 1 Ton → small rooms (100–130 sq ft)
- 1.5 Ton → standard bedrooms (130–200 sq ft)
- 2 Ton → large rooms (200–300 sq ft)
- 4 Ton+ → halls and commercial areas
Wrong size = poor performance or wasted electricity.
Things People Usually Overlook
Before buying, check these:
- Room sunlight exposure
- Ceiling height
- Air leakage from windows/doors
- Installation quality
- After-sales service
These factors matter more than brand comparison.
